Designing Submarines for Female Crew Members Not a New Navy Trend, ODU Researcher Michaeli Says
The U.S. Navy announced earlier in April that a new fleet of submarines is being designed to accommodate female crew members. ODU naval engineer Jennifer Michaeli says engineers have been fitting equipment to its users for many years.
